About Prestonwood Court

Discover Prestonwood Court, an assisted living and memory care community in Plano, Texas. This elegant community offers a serene environment with proximity to big-city resources. Sports-minded seniors can hit the putting green at local golf courses. For those who appreciate the outdoors, make your way to the nearby Arbor Hills Nature Preserve to stroll on the well-maintained paths or to view the city from the famous observation tower on the grounds. Make community connections through the Plano Public Library, which features virtual and in-person educational resources for adults. Eligible veterans can find community support and resources through Collin County Veteran Services. At Prestonwood Court, you decide how to spend each day. Community Details Begin your next chapter with luxury amenities and upscale surroundings at Prestonwood Court. Tap into the concierge services in this community for an extra helping hand. Staff is available 24 hours a day to provide personalized care and medication management. Memory care residents receive additional support with daily activities from specially trained staff. Enjoy fresh, healthy meals in the comfortable dining room. Participate in activities including exercise classes, water aerobics, bocce ball games, and Wii bowling tournaments. Participate in stimulating activities such as happy hours, movie nights, and card games. The dedicated memory care team provides activities tailored to the cognitive and physical abilities and needs of those in memory care. With so many amenities at Prestonwood Court, it's easy to keep busy. Living Arrangements Relax in your private studio or one-bedroom apartment. Enjoy the natural light pouring in through the plentiful windows. Reach out to discover how Prestonwood Court could be your new home. Beautiful Property, Adequate Care

The building and facility are beautiful, well maintained and feels like a 5 star hotel. I give it a 4 because the staff and leadership, while good, is not at the highest level. Feels like they are doing their job, but its a JOB, not a passion. Can't blame them for that, but it's more sterile and functional than some other senior living facilities, not as much passion around caring for seniors as we saw in some places. Overall, lovely – would definitely recommend

The director [name removed] has been wonderful working with us – extremely personable and getting things done in a hurry when we needed it. I love the atmosphere of the whole place – light, clean, pleasant – and the memory care staff was fantastic – attentive and friendly and kind. We had a few issues in assisted living – temporarily missing laundry, mixed-up meds, and once Mom was sent to the ER by ambulance, but no one knew which hospital she went to (they finally figured it out, but it was a bad hour or two). Recommended

The facility is kept clean. The front office staff is great. The care staff are average. Moving in and getting accommodations for my dad's situation was easy. The food quality is good, but meal size is small. The menu is rotated and choice is average. I would recommend, but it is pricey compared to others.
